In 2019-2020, 13,314 people earned their degree in chemical engineering, making the major the 53rd most popular in the United States.

Across Kentucky, there were 170 chemical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 138 chemical engineering graduates with average earnings and debt of $35,401 and $24,684 respectively.

#1

University of Kentucky

Lexington, Kentucky
#1 in overall quality

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Kentucky. It ranked #1 on our 2022 Best Value Chem Eng Schools for a Bachelor’s in Kentucky For Those Making $30-$48k list. University of Kentucky is located in Lexington, Kentucky and, has a large student population. In 2019-2020, this school awarded 96 bachelors’s chem eng degrees to qualified students.

UK also made our “Best Chemical Engineering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Kentucky” list, coming in at #1. The yearly cost to attend University of Kentucky is $12,872 for kentucky bachelor’s degree chem eng students whose families make $30-$48k.

Students who start out at the school are likely to stick around. The freshman retention rate is 86%.

#2

University of Louisville

Louisville, Kentucky
#2 in overall quality

You’ll be in good company if you decide to attend University of Louisville. It ranked #2 on our 2022 Best Value Chem Eng Schools for a Bachelor’s in Kentucky For Those Making $30-$48k list. Located in Louisville, Kentucky, this large public school awarded 42 degrees to qualified bachelors’s chem eng students in 2019-2020.

As a testament to the quality of education offered at UofL, the school also landed the #2 spot in our “Best Chemical Engineering Bachelor’s Degree Schools in Kentucky” ranking. The estimated yearly cost for UofL is $14,341 for Kentucky Bachelor’s Degree Chem Eng students whose families make $30-$48k.
